Multisec Delivers Bespoke Offshore Lifting Beam for Enshore Subsea
Multisec has successfully designed, manufactured, tested, and supplied a bespoke offshore Multi-Point lifting beam for Enshore Subsea, supporting complex subsea cable handling operations and future offshore projects.
The project required a custom Joint Over Boarding Beam capable of managing intricate lifting arrangements while remaining adaptable for upcoming offshore campaigns. Multisec worked closely with Enshore Subsea to deliver a solution that balances structural strength, precision, and operational flexibility.
Beam specifications include:
Safe Working Load (SWL): 35 tonnes
Span: 15.5 metres
Lower lift points: 16, allowing varied load configurations
The Multi-Point Lifting beam was fully fabricated and proof load tested at the Britannia Testhouse in Middlesbrough, with certification to Eurocode, DNV-ST-0378, and BS EN 13155 standards.
In addition to the beam, we supplied a complete rigging package, including Green Pin® Tapered Pin ROV Shackles, wire ropes, polyester slings, chains, and cable grips—ensuring full compatibility and traceability from design to offshore deployment.
“Enshore approached Multisec to produce a bespoke Joint Over Boarding Beam, inclusive of all rigging arrangements. Multisec delivered on spec, on budget, and ahead of schedule,” said Henry Jemison, Package Manager at Enshore Subsea. “The beam performed flawlessly offshore and is future-ready for upcoming projects.
The beam’s first deployment was at the Inch Cape Offshore Wind Farm, located 15 km off the Angus coast in Scotland. With an installed capacity of 1.1 GW, the project will generate enough electricity to power approximately half of Scotland’s homes.
